“The Swedes taught us a lesson, there is something to work on, we will understand. Some guys just arrived. We rally the team, we do it, because it’s too early to draw conclusions, and we don’t go into the individual, ”the coach said after the match.

Vorobyov also added that in the upcoming fights the Euro Hockey Tour will look for optimal combinations. The Russian team will play their next match on May 4 with Finland in Czech Brno.

Earlier it was reported that the Russian team lost to Sweden in the Euro Hockey Tour match.
